I'd sell both sets... both 3157 white and red for $45 shipped. They go for $50 a pair online and you'd be getting 2 pairs. I would say they're pretty bright Billy... Only problem with them that is kinda personal preference, they're REALLY bright as a running light and only a few levels brighter as a brake light... Where as the L1224R's are the opposite... They're not super bright as a running light, but when you hit the brakes, it's like BAMMMM in yo face!

They're pretty cool though! Lemme know if you wanna test em out Billy...
